close iframe icon
Banner

Virgem em Cerro San Cristoban

Virgen de la Inmaculada Concepcion. Cerro San Cristoban, Santiago, Chile

Virgen de la Inmaculada Concepcion. Cerro San Cristoban, Santiago, Chile
Read less

Views

197

Likes

Awards

Outstanding Creativity
toxictabasco sarahdarvill
Superb Composition
garytabbert_5977 1Ernesto
Absolute Masterpiece
mettebruus

Categories


See all
It’s your time to shine! ☀️

Share photos. Enter contests to win great prizes.
Earn coins, get amazing rewards. Join for free.

Already a member? Log In

By continuing, you agree to our Terms of Service, and acknowledge you've read our Privacy Policy Notice.